admin管理员组

文章数量:1597492

三、DOS命令&批处理

  • 一级目录
    • 二级目录
      • 三级目录
    • (一)DOS命令
      • 1、如何操作DOS命令
      • 2、基本命令
      • 3.目录相关命令
      • 4.文件相关
      • 5. shutdown 定时操作
      • 6. 重定向符号
    • (二) 批处理编写
      • 1.批处理作用
      • 2.如何创建批处理
      • 3.批处理的基本语法
        • ① echo
        • ② @echo off
        • ③ pause
        • ④ title
        • ⑤ echo. (※ 点前没有空格)
        • ⑥ ping -n 数字 IP地址
        • ⑦ set
        • ⑧ :区块名
        • ⑨ goto 区块名 跳转区块
        • ⑩ start 打开程序/网址
        • ①① copy 文件A 目录B 将文件A复制到目录B
        • ①② 系统定义变量 userprofile
        • ①③ % 变量 % 取变量的值(引用变量)
        • ①④ ntsd -c q -pn 进程名称 (针对xp和2003系统,其他win7/10系统不可用)
        • ①⑤ taskkill /im 进程名称 /f 强制杀死指定进程
        • ①⑥ taskkill /im explorer.exe /f 杀死桌面进程
      • 4.综合案例
        • 案例1:第一版:编写一个简单的三行病毒脚本
        • ❤ 案例2:加强版:电脑一开机就执行次↑↑↑脚本程序:
        • 案例3:编写一个清理磁盘垃圾脚本:
        • 案例4:快速生成文件,占用磁盘空间
        • ❤案例5:加强版:创建大文件并隐藏为系统保护文件
        • 案例6:编写定时关机小程序(练习变量的基本用法)

个人学习笔记

三、DOS命令&批处理

  • 一级目录
    • 二级目录
      • 三级目录
    • (一)DOS命令
      • 1、如何操作DOS命令
      • 2、基本命令
      • 3.目录相关命令
      • 4.文件相关
      • 5. shutdown 定时操作
      • 6. 重定向符号
    • (二) 批处理编写
      • 1.批处理作用
      • 2.如何创建批处理
      • 3.批处理的基本语法
        • ① echo
        • ② @echo off
        • ③ pause
        • ④ title
        • ⑤ echo. (※ 点前没有空格)
        • ⑥ ping -n 数字 IP地址
        • ⑦ set
        • ⑧ :区块名
        • ⑨ goto 区块名 跳转区块
        • ⑩ start 打开程序/网址
        • ①① copy 文件A 目录B 将文件A复制到目录B
        • ①② 系统定义变量 userprofile
        • ①③ % 变量 % 取变量的值(引用变量)
        • ①④ ntsd -c q -pn 进程名称 (针对xp和2003系统,其他win7/10系统不可用)
        • ①⑤ taskkill /im 进程名称 /f 强制杀死指定进程
        • ①⑥ taskkill /im explorer.exe /f 杀死桌面进程
      • 4.综合案例
        • 案例1:第一版:编写一个简单的三行病毒脚本
        • ❤ 案例2:加强版:电脑一开机就执行次↑↑↑脚本程序:
        • 案例3:编写一个清理磁盘垃圾脚本:
        • 案例4:快速生成文件,占用磁盘空间
        • ❤案例5:加强版:创建大文件并隐藏为系统保护文件
        • 案例6:编写定时关机小程序(练习变量的基本用法)

一级目录

二级目录

三级目录

(一)DOS命令

1、如何操作DOS命令

① 开始—运行—输入cmd–回车,将调出C:\windows\system32\cmd.exe
或者
② Win + R —运行—输入cmd–回车

2、基本命令

  • color
    • 作用:修改控制台背景和颜色
    • ※ 第一个数表示背景颜色,第二个数表示字体颜色
    • color f0 背景设置呈亮白色字体黑色
    • color ? 帮助 (查看全部颜色编号)

3.目录相关命令

  • cd… 返回上级目录
    • cd / 返回根目录
  • d: 进入D盘
  • cls 清屏。清空所有dos操作
  • dir 显示当前盘符文件信息
    • dir /a 显示当前磁盘所有包括(隐藏的受保护的)系统文件
  • rd 文件夹 [文件夹 文件夹 …] 删除空文件夹
    • rd /q 无提示删除非空文件夹
    • rd ./s/q 无提示清空磁盘(慎用)

4.文件相关

  • 浏览文件
    • type 文件名.扩展名 显示文件内容
      • type 文件名.扩展名 |more 分页显示 文件(按空格显示下一页)
      • dir 路径\目录名 | more 分页显示目录下的内容
      • |more 分页显示(任何浏览命令后跟 |more 都可以分页显示 ↑↑↑)
			dir  c:\windows  | more    浏览C盘下 windows目录下的文件


  • 创建文件
    • 1)echo 文本内容
      • 将文本内容输出在控制台上(输出一句话)
    • echo 文本内容 >> 文件名
      • 将文本内容保存在文件中 (创建新文件并编辑文件内容),echo每次只能添加一句话
    • 2)copy con 文件名.扩展名 (复制屏幕到文件,con是屏幕意思可以多行文本)
      • 开始编写内容(多行)
      • 文件内容编辑结束按:Ctrl+z退出编辑模式,回车终止编写
    • 3) fsutil file createnew 路径\文件名 数字
      • 在指定路径下创建指定大小的文件(单位字节) 空格占位
      • 快速生成(内容式)空文档(大小不为空) 可以指定文件类型和大小
        • 例 :fsutil file createnew c:\system.ini 数字
        • 该命令可以创建大文件,瞬间占满磁盘空间,再加上attrib隐藏命令,一般用户查询不到磁盘空间变小的原因

          本文标签: 批处理网络安全学习笔记命令dos